Verified facts

What the public records show

CMS Open Payments records show Agustin Busta, MD received $150.00 in general payments during 2025 across 1 reported records.

Ascendis Pharma Endocrinology Inc accounted for 100.0% of that reported general-payment amount.

The Open Payments records used for this analysis explicitly named 1 associated product.

These records do not establish that a payment influenced prescribing or medical care.
